NHK, Japan's largest broadcasting organization has reported that North Korea has launched an unidentified missile that passed directly over Japan.
Officials said the missile passed over Japan at around 06:06 AM local time.
South Korea's military said North Korea fired the "unidentified projectile" from Pyongyang towards the sea at 5:57am local time.
Meanwhile NHK confirmed that the missile passed over safely without detonating or reaching a target and that the Japanese military made no attempts to shoot it down.
